Read the following passage and choose the correct answer to each question.

Fashion is often about personal style, but a global trend is changing what it means to be fashionable. More consumers are looking beyond cool designs and famous logos. They are choosing "ethical fashion"—clothing from companies that aim to make a positive social impact. This movement shows that the clothes we wear can tell a story and support a meaningful cause.

In Vietnam, a brilliant example is the social enterprise Tòhe. This organization has a unique mission: it takes the colorful drawings created by children with special needs and prints them onto T-shirts, bags, and other lifestyle products. The result is a collection of items that are not only stylish but also carry a powerful message of creativity and inclusion.

The Tòhe model creates a wonderful cycle. Profits from selling the products fund free art classes for the same children. Their artwork, far from being ordinary, is full of joy and imagination, showing the world their abilities. This opportunity helps build their confidence and provides a platform where they can develop their talents and express themselves.

For teenagers, this story is especially relevant. Your choices as a consumer have real power. When you buy from a brand like Tòhe, you are doing more than just getting a new item. You are making a statement about your values and directly supporting a community. It proves that even a simple T-shirt can play a part in changing a life.
